CodeIgniter

Софтуер снимки:
CodeIgniter
Софтуер детайли:
Версия: 3.0.6 актуализира
Дата на качване: 12 May 16
Розробник: EllisLab, Inc.
Разрешително: Безплатно
Популярност: 257
Размер: 2504 Kb

Rating: nan/5 (Total Votes: 0)

CodeIgniter позволява на потребителя творчески концентрира върху проекта чрез свеждане до минимум на количеството на код, необходим за всяка дадена задача или функция.

Общ рамката е доста малък в сравнение с други подобни инструменти, осигурява добре познат производителност, и също е доста лесен, когато става въпрос за минимални изисквания, които работят с най-PHP споделен хостинг сметки.

Developers винаги се стичат към CodeIgniter в миналото, благодарение на своята добре, взети заедно документация, която не е падна кратко през последните години нито.

CodeIgniter идва с много вградени инструменти, малки класове, които са насочени различни общи задачи в уеб разработки, които можете да прочетете повече за в раздела Функции по-долу.

От 2015 г., операции за развитие на рамка на CodeIgniter са преминали от EllisLab, Inc., първоначалната си създател, до Британска Колумбия технологичен институт.

Какво ново в тази версия:


Ново в CodeIgniter 2.2.1 (11 Февруари 2015 г.)

Какво ново във версия 3.0.5:

  • Рамката се разпространява под лиценза на MIT
  • Драйверите за бази данни са имали богат рефакториране
  • ЗНП е напълно функционален с subdrivers
  • Налице е нова сесия библиотека
  • Налице е нова Encryption библиотека
  • тестване единица е била подсилена и код покритие подобрява
  • PHP 5.4 или по-нова е препоръчително, но CI ще продължава да работи по PHP 5.2.4

Какво ново във версия 3.0.4:

  • Рамката се разпространява под лиценза на MIT
  • Драйверите за бази данни са имали богат рефакториране
  • ЗНП е напълно функционален с subdrivers
  • Налице е нова сесия библиотека
  • Налице е нова Encryption библиотека
  • тестване единица е била подсилена и код покритие подобрява
  • PHP 5.4 или по-нова е препоръчително, но CI ще продължава да работи по PHP 5.2.4

Какво ново във версия 3.0.3:

  • Рамката се разпространява под лиценза на MIT
  • Драйверите за бази данни са имали богат рефакториране
  • ЗНП е напълно функционален с subdrivers
  • Налице е нова сесия библиотека
  • Налице е нова Encryption библиотека
  • тестване единица е била подсилена и код покритие подобрява
  • PHP 5.4 или по-нова е препоръчително, но CI ще продължава да работи по PHP 5.2.4

Какво ново във версия 3.0.0:

  • Рамката се разпространява под лиценза на MIT
  • Драйверите за бази данни са имали богат рефакториране
  • ЗНП е напълно функционален с subdrivers
  • Налице е нова сесия библиотека
  • Налице е нова Encryption библиотека
  • тестване единица е била подсилена и код покритие подобрява
  • PHP 5.4 или по-нова е препоръчително, но CI ще продължава да работи по PHP 5.2.4

Какво ново във версия 2.2.1 / 3.0rc2:

  • Подобряване на сигурността в xss_clean ().
  • Обновен часовите зони в Дата Helper.

Какво ново във версия 2.2.0:

  • The xor_encode () метод в Encrypt клас има била отстранена. The Encrypt Class сега изисква включването Mcrypt да бъдат инсталирани.
  • Библиотеката Session сега използва HMAC разпознаване вместо просто MD5 контролна сума.

Какво ново във версия 2.1.4:.

  • Подобряване на сигурността в xss_clean ()

Какво ново във версия 2.1.3:

  • Корекции на грешки:
  • File-базиран метод за кеширане get_metadata () се използва ключ несъществуваща масив да търси стойността на TTL.
  • Session Библиотека метод sess_destroy () не унищожи UserData масива.
  • Bug където Profiler библиотека издава грешка E_WARNING ако Session UserData съдържа обекти.
  • Миграция Библиотека игнорира $ довереник [ 'migration_path'] настройка.
  • Input Библиотека позволено безусловно подправяне на IP адреси HTTP клиенти чрез заглавната част на HTTP_CLIENT_IP.
  • Input Библиотека игнорирани HTTP_X_CLUSTER_CLIENT_IP и HTTP_X_CLIENT_IP заглавията при проверка за прокси сървъри.
  • csrf_verify () се използва за задаване на CSRF бисквитката при обработката на заявка за POST без никакви реални данни пощата, които са довели до утвърждаването на искане, което трябва да се счита за невалидна.
  • бъг в Библиотеката на сигурност, където е създаден бисквитка CSRF дори ако $ довереник [ 'csrf_protection'] е зададен в Tot FALSE.
  • Input Библиотека csrf_verify () се задейства по искания CLI.

Какво ново във версия 2.1.2:.

  • Подобряване на сигурността в xss_clean ()

Какво ново във версия 2.1.1:

  • Подобрено откриване MIME тип в качването на файлове библиотека.
  • url_title () производителност и изход подобри. Сега можете да използвате всеки низ като думата разделител. Обратно съвместим с "пробив" или "долна черта" като думи разделители.
  • Добавена е поддръжка за IPv6 адреси.
  • ключ A грешна масив е бил използван в библиотеката Качи да се провери за MIME типове.
  • form_open () в сравнение $ действия срещу SITE_URL () вместо BASE_URL ()
  • CI_Upload :: _ file_mime_type () можеше да се провали, ако mime_content_type () се използва за откриване и връща FALSE.
  • Windows пътеки бяха игнорирани при използване на изображението Manipulation клас за създаване на нов файл.
  • Когато кеширане база данни е била активирана, $ това - & # x3e; db - & # x3e;. Заявка () проверява кеша преди задължителни променливи, което доведе до кешираните заявки никога не се намери
  • CSRF стойност бисквитка се оставя да бъде всеки (не е празна) низ преди да бъде написана на продукцията, което прави код инжекция риск.
  • ЗНП сложи аргумент "DBNAME" в това е низ връзка независимо от платформата на база данни в употреба, което прави невъзможно използването на SQLite.
  • CI_DB_pdo_result :: NUM_ROWS () не се завръщат правилно стойност със SELECT заявки, защото това се разчита на PDOStatement :: rowCount ().

Какво ново във версия 2.1.0:

  • Fixed потенциален параметър инжекция недостатък в Библиотеката на сигурност и засилен филтър XSS за HTML5 vulnerabilites.
  • правила за валидиране обр вече могат да приемат параметри, като всяко друго правило валидиране.
  • Добавен html_escape () за общите функции, за да избягат HTML изход за предотвратяване на XSS easliy.

Какво ново във версия 2.0.2:

  • Това е съобщение за поддържане на сигурността и е препоръчителен актуализира за всички сайтове. Корекцията за корекции за защита малка уязвимост в напречно сайт скриптове филтър. Ние също се възползваха от възможността да обхождане на някои от другите ни филтриране код. В резултат на това, библиотеката за сигурност в момента е основен компонент.

Какво е новото във версия 2.0.0:

  • Поддръжка за PHP 4 е отишъл, PHP 5.1 е сега е изискване.
  • CSRF защита вградена в форма помощник на
  • Drivers
  • Пакети за нанасяне
  • Скелета, като е била отхвърлена поради редица версии, е била отстранена.
  • Премахнато отхвърлената Validation клас.
  • Plugins са били отстранени, в полза на помощници.
  • Добавен маршрутизация замени до главния index.php файл, което позволява нормалният маршрут да бъде преодоляно по един & quot; индекс & quot; основа файл.
  • добавени $ маршрут [ '404_override "], за да позволи на 404 страници, за да бъде спасен от контролери.
  • 50+ бъгове фиксирани.

Какво ново във версия 1.7.3:

  • Версия 1.7.3 е съобщение за поддържане на сигурността, включително по-рано кръпка файл Качи клас, както и нова поправка по сигурността, за да се предотврати възможно прекосява директория при определени обстоятелства (обратно пренесен от корекция направена да CodeIgniter 2.0 при BitBucket). Няма други съществени промени.

Какво ново във версия 1.7.2:

  • Библиотеки:
  • добавя нов Cart клас.
  • Добавена е възможност да премине $ довереник [ 'име_файл "] за качване на файлове Class и преименуване на качения файл.
  • Променена цел на изброените потребителски агенти така Safari по-точно ще се докладва. (# 6844)
  • База данни:
  • Switched от използване gettype () в бягство (), за да is_ * методи, тъй като бъдещите PHP версии могат да се променят резултатите от дейността си.
  • Обновено всички драйвери за бази данни, за да се справят с масиви в escape_str ()

  • метод
  • Добавен escape_like_str () за бягство струни да се използва при условия, като
  • Обновено Active Record да използват новата LIKE бягство механизъм.
  • Добавен повторно свързване () метод, за да DB драйвери за да се опита да запази живи / възстанови връзката след дълъг празен.
  • Изменено MSSQL шофьор да mssql_get_last_message () се използва за съобщения за грешки.
  • Помощници:
  • Добавен form_multiselect () за помощник на форма.
  • Изменено form_hidden () в помощник на Форма за да приемете многомерни масиви.
  • Изменено form_prep () в помощник Форма за да следите подготвена полета, за да се избегне многократно подготвям / мутация от последващи разговори, които могат да възникнат при използването на формуляр за валидиране и форма помощни функции за изход полета форма.
  • Изменено directory_map () в помощник на Directory да позволи включването на скритите файлове, и да се върне при неуспех да се чете директория.
  • Променено на Smiley помощник за работа с няколко полета и поставете усмивката на последната известна позиция на курсора.
  • General:
  • Съвместим с PHP 5.3.0
  • Изменено show_error (), за да се даде възможност за изпращане на кодове HTTP отговор на сървъра.
  • Изменено show_404 () да изпрати 404 код на състоянието, отстраняване на не-CGI съвместим с глава () декларация от error_404.php шаблон.
  • Добавено set_status_header () за общите функции, за да се позволи използването когато класът на изход не е на разположение.
  • Добавен is_php () за общите функции за улесняване сравнения PHP версия.
  • Добавено 2 CodeIgniter & quot; cheatsheets & quot; (Благодарение на DesignFellow.com за този принос).

<силни> Изисквания :

  • PHP 5.2.4 или по-висока

Подобен софтуер

Broccoli
Broccoli

10 Feb 16

Compass
Compass

28 Feb 15

Zend Framework
Zend Framework

11 Mar 16

Друг софтуер на разработчика EllisLab, Inc.

ExpressionEngine
ExpressionEngine

9 Apr 16

CodeIgniter
CodeIgniter

15 Apr 15

Коментари към CodeIgniter

Коментари не е намерена
добавите коментар
Включете на изображения!
Търсене по категория